The Friends of the Yampa is proud to host their annual Big Snow Dance fundraiser on Saturday, November 19th at the Sweetwater Grill.  We invite you to support the FOY in their effort to protect and enhance the environmental and recreational integrity of the Yampa River, its basin, and its tributaries through stewardship, advocacy, partnerships, and education.

The Big Snow Dance is FOY’s largest fundraiser of the season and we welcome your contribution in any way you can.  Donation items for the silent and live auction during the Big Snow Dance will help fund river restoration and improvements outlined in the Yampa River Management Plan and the Yampa River Structural Master Plan.

The Yampa River in downtown Steamboat Springs especially is one of Northwest Colorado’s most important environmental and recreational resources.  Tourism to the Valley is an important economic generator and the river is a central part to this economy and the lifestyle that makes Steamboat Springs and Northwest Colorado so special.  As more and more people venture in and along the river, it cannot support itself and needs groups like the Friends of the Yampa to maintain both it’s ecological integrity and recreational resources.  All proceeds from The Big Snow Dance will go directly to river based work.

This year’s family friendly event will take place on Saturday, November 19th at the Sweetwater Grill.  Along with the silent and live auctions, there will be live music, plenty of dancing and socializing from a diverse group of Northwest Colorado residents.  A small entry fee will include dinner, drink ticket and a great evening of dancing and celebrating the onset of winter.
